Ukrainian Drone Strikes Reach Deep into Russian Territory

Recent reports indicate that Ukrainian drones are capable of striking targets located as far as 1,200 miles away within Russia. This development highlights the expanding range and capabilities of Ukraine's military operations.

NPR has provided insights into the operations of a secretive Ukrainian strike team, which is actively launching these drone strikes against Russian infrastructure.

The primary focus of these strikes appears to be critical facilities, such as oil refineries and depots, which are vital to Russia's energy sector.
